Sigrid Pehrsdotter 1733–1800 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 29 NOV 1733

Birth Location: Söne, Skaraborg, Sweden

Death Date: 24 OCT 1800

Death Location: Söne, Skaraborg, Sweden

Father:

Mother: Chierstin Larsdotter

Spouse(s): Olof Mansson

Children(s): Anders Olofsson

The story of Sigrid Pehrsdotter began in 1733 in Söne, Skaraborg, Sweden. Sigrid Pehrsdotter married Olof Mansson, and had children including Anders Olofsson. Sigrid Pehrsdotter passed away in 1800 in Söne, Skaraborg, Sweden.
